5. Cedric Alexander
A former 205 Live superstar, Cedric was given the call to the main roster following WrestleMania. Alexander has since been thrown in the 24/7 mix championship with management seemingly clueless with regards to his direction.For comedy characters, it might be okay but the waste of his raw athleticism and immeasurable talent is a travesty.
Much like his counterparts who moved from 205 Live to Raw or Smackdown, he is someone who you genuinely root for just by his display of heart inside and around the ring.
He constantly puts his body on the line in every opportunity he gets, no matter the match or the opponent. His matches with the likes of Buddy Murphy, Ali and Drew Gulak have turned crowds from staring at their phones to chanting “This is awesome”.
Cedric needs a place to truly show his skills weekly instead of chasing around a joke title. Another change of brands might seem like a flurry of switches, but he could really find his groove in NXT. With more time for matches and better storytelling than normal, NXT can be the brand that finally showcases Alexander as the true superstar he is.
